Rain helping fight inferno

-

RAIN and calmer winds have helped firefighte­rs tame a spate of deadly wildfires that broke out over the weekend, devouring homes and killing 41 people in Portugal and another four in northern Spain.

Portugal’s civil protection agency said the 15 biggest fires had been brought under control, but the death toll had risen. “We’ve gone from 37 dead to 41,” civil protection agency spokeswoma­n Patricia Gaspar said.

As the country began three days of mourning for the victims, the agency said 71 people had been injured in the fires, 16 of them seriously.
